WINDSCREEN WASHER LIQUID
121) 122)
To check the windscreen washer fluid
level, proceed as follows:
❒ to avoid any interference during the
procedure, lift the windscreen wiper
blade according to the “Windscreen
wiper” paragraph in the “Servicing and
care” chapter;
❒ undo the 4 self-tapping screws
1 fig. 90 using the supplied screwdriver,
the remove the bonnet grille;
❒ release the plug from the opening;
❒ leaving the plug close to the opening,
put a finger on the central hole 2 fig. 91 in
the plug and remove it: the level can be
seen on the control pipe 3 fig. 92 by
capillarity;
90A0L0130
❒ after the check, reinsert the plug 2
with the control pipe 3 in the initial
position;
❒ put the bonnet grille back and fasten
the 4 self-tapping screws 1 again.
WARNING Re-close the plug holding it
horizontally (not directed towards the
bonnet) to prevent the opening tang from
remaining locked in a position difficult to
reach.
It is recommended to check the
windscreen washer fluid regularly, in
particular in driving conditions needing a
heavier use of the windscreen washer.
91A0L0131
If the level is not sufficient, namely if
there is no fluid inside the pipe, proceed
as follows:
❒ to avoid any interference during the
procedure, lift the windscreen wiper
blade according to the “Windscreen
wiper” paragraph in this chapter;
❒ undo the 4 self-tapping screws
1 fig. 90 using the supplied screwdriver.
Remove the bonnet grille;

BRAKE FLUID
123) 124) 18) 19)
To check the brake fluid level, proceed as
follows:
❒ undo the 2 self-tapping screws
5 fig. 94 and remove the protective
panel;
❒ check that the fluid is at the max.
level;
❒ after checking, reposition the
protective panel and tighten the 2 self-
tapping screws 5.
If the fluid level in the reservoir is not
sufficient, proceed as follows:
❒ take the black funnel for topping up
the brake fluid and its extension pipe
from the servicing kit in the luggage
compartment;
94A0L0149
❒ undo the cap of the vessel and
introduce the funnel 6 fig. 95 with the
extension tube into the mouth of the
vessel;
❒ after topping up, remove the funnel 6
with the extension pipe;
❒ tighten the reservoir plug;
❒ reposition the protective panel and
tighten the 2 self-tapping screws 5.
WARNING Be very careful while
removing the plug from the opening to
prevent the plug from falling inside the
vehicle body.

117)Never smoke while working in the
engine compartment: gas and
inflammable vapours may be present,
with the risk of fire.
118)Be very careful when working in the
engine compartment when the engine is
hot: you may get burned.
119)If the engine oil is being topped up,
wait for the engine to cool down before
loosening the filler cap, particularly for
vehicles with aluminium cap (where
provided). WARNING: risk of burns!
120)The cooling system is pressurised.
If necessary, only replace the cap with
another original one or the operation of
the system may be adversely affected.
Do not remove the reservoir plug when
the engine is hot: you risk scalding
yourself.
IMPORTANT121)Do not travel with the windscreen
washer fluid reservoir empty: the
windscreen washer is essential for
improving visibility. Repeated operation
of the system without fluid could damage
or cause rapid deterioration of some
system components.
122) Some commercial additives for
windscreen washer fluid are flammable.
The engine compartment contains hot
components which may start a fire.
123)Brake fluid is poisonous and highly
corrosive. In the event of accidental
contact, immediately wash the affected
parts with water and mild soap.
Then rinse thoroughly. Call a doctor
immediately if swallowed.
124) The πsymbol on the container
indicates a synthetic brake fluid, which is
different from a mineral fluid. Using a
mineral fluid will damage the special
rubber seals of the braking system
beyond repair.
14)Be careful not to confuse the various
types of fluids while topping up: they are
not compatible with one another! Topping
up with an unsuitable fluid could severely
damage your vehicle.
15)The oil level must never exceed the
MAX reference.
16)Do not add oil with specifications
other than those of the oil already in the
engine.
17)PARAFLU
UPanti-freeze fluid is used in
the engine cooling system; use the same
fluid type as that already in the cooling
system when topping up.
PARAFLU
UPmay not be mixed with other
types of anti-freeze fluids. In the event of
topping up with an unsuitable product,
under no circumstances start the engine
and contact a dedicated Alfa Romeo
Dealership.
18)Prevent brake fluid, which is highly
corrosive, from coming into contact with
painted parts. Should it happen, wash
immediately with water.
19)Be very careful when restoring /
topping up the brake fluid level, as it may
be leaking from the extension pipe, inside
the vehicle bonnet and parts of
windscreen and body, causing corrosion
damages. Provide for the use of
appropriate guards (e.g. absorbent paper)
in order to limit this risk at most.
WARNING
4)Used engine oil and oil filters contain
substances which are harmful to the
environment. You are advised to go to a
dedicated Alfa Romeo Dealership to have
the oil and filters changed.

RAISING THE CAR
If raising the car is necessary, contact a
dedicated Alfa Romeo Dealership, who
will be equipped with suitable arm or
workshop lifts, in addition to the specific
equipment necessary.
It is however possible to use suitable
lowered hydraulic jacks to raise the car if
necessary.
The car lifting points are marked on the
side skirts with the symbols (see
points illustrated in fig. 100).
100A0L0029
Page 117 of 156

115
The correct support points for raising
the front and rear part of the car are
illustrated in fig. 101 and fig. 102.
IMPORTANT When positioning the car
on the arm lift, remember that the power
unit is located at the rear end, with
consequent impact on weight
distribution. Therefore, the shorter arms
must support the rear end, and the
longer arms support the front end.

PRESERVING THE BODYWORK
Paint
24) 25)
6)
Touch up abrasions and scratches
immediately.
Maintenance of paintwork consists of
washing the car: the frequency depends
on the conditions and environment
where the car is used.
For example, in highly polluted areas, or
if the roads are spread with salt, it is
advisable to wash the car more
frequently.
To correctly wash the car, proceed as
follows:
❒ wash the bodywork using a low
pressure jet of water. It should be
remembered that the build up of water
can damage the car over a period of time;
❒ use a sponge to wipe a slightly soapy
solution over the bodywork, frequently
rinsing the sponge;
❒ rinse well with water and dry with a jet
of air or leather pad.
When drying take care to dry the least
exposed parts where the water could
collect most easily. The car should not be
taken to a closed area immediately, but
left outside so that residual water can
evaporate.
Do not wash the car after it has been left
in the sun or with the tailgate hot: this
may alter the shine of the paintwork.
Exterior plastic parts must be cleaned in
the same way as the rest of the vehicle.
IMPORTANT NOTES
❒ Avoid parking under trees as much as
possible; the resin from trees dulls the
paintwork.
❒ Bird droppings must be washed off
immediately and thoroughly as the acid
they contain is particularly aggressive.Windows
Use specific detergents and clean cloths
to prevent scratching or altering the
transparency.
Front headlights
Use a soft cloth soaked in water and
detergent for washing cars.
IMPORTANT Never use aromatic
substances (e.g.: petrol) or ketones
(e.g.: acetone) for cleaning front
headlight plastic lens.
IMPORTANT When cleaning the car with
a pressure washer, keep the water jet at
least 20 cm away from the headlights.
Engine compartment
At the end of the winter the engine
compartment should be carefully
washed, without directing the jet against
any electronic control unit. Have this
operation performed at a specialised
workshop.
Page 119 of 156

117
IMPORTANT The washing should take
place with the engine cold and the
ignition key in the STOP position.
After the washing operation, make sure
that the various protections (e.g. rubber
caps and guards) have not been removed
or damaged.
6)Detergents pollute water. Only wash
your vehicle in areas equipped to collect
and treat wastewater from this type of
activity.
WARNING
24)In order to preserve the aesthetic
appearance of the paint abrasive
products and/or polishes should not be
used for cleaning the car.
25)Avoid washing with rollers and/or
brushes in washing stations. Wash the
vehicle only by hand using neutral pH
detergents; dry it with a wet chamois
leather. Abrasive products and/or
polishes should not be used for cleaning
the vehicle. Bird droppings must be
washed off immediately and thoroughly
as the acid they contain is particularly
aggressive. Avoid (if at all possible)
parking the vehicle under trees; remove
vegetable resins immediately as, when
dried, it may only be possible to remove
them with abrasive products and/or
polishes, which is highly inadvisable as
they could alter the typical opaqueness of
the paint. Do not use pure windscreen
washer fluid for cleaning the front
windscreen and rear window; dilute it min.
50% with water. Only use pure screen
washer fluid when strictly necessary due
to outside temperature conditions.

PLASTIC, CARBON AND
COATED PARTS
Clean interior plastic and visible carbon
parts with a damp cloth (if possible made
from microfibre), and a solution of water
and neutral, non-abrasive detergent.
To clean oily or persistent stains, use
specific products free from solvents and
designed to maintain the original
appearance and colour of the
components.
Remove any dust using a microfibre cloth,
if necessary moistened with water.
The use of paper tissues is not
recommended as these may leave
residues.
26)
LEATHER UPHOLSTERY
(for versions/markets, where provided)
Use only water and mild soap to clean
these parts. Never use alcohol or
alcohol-based products.
Before using a specific product for
cleaning interiors, make sure that it does
not contain spirit and/or alcohol based
substances.
130)Never use flammable products, such
as petroleum ether or modified petrol, to
clean the inside of the car. The
electrostatic charges which are
generated by rubbing during the cleaning
operation may cause a fire.
131)Do not keep aerosol cans in the car:
danger of explosion.
Aerosol cans must not be exposed to a
temperature exceeding 50°C.
When the vehicle is exposed to sunlight,
the internal temperature can greatly
exceed this value.
132)It is essential that there is nothing
under the pedals: make sure the mats are
lying flat and do not get in the way of the
pedals.
